Brown & Brown is seeking a Sr Accounting Specialist to join our growing team in Bloomington, MN!
The Accounting Sr Specialist position leads/supports the execution of transaction processing for the profit center/department. The Sr Specialist will lead a team of transaction processors and ensure the team executes the completion of all transactions such as vendor invoices, entering new vendors, researching inquiries etc. accurately while meeting processing deadlines.
How You Will Contribute:
Lead daily transaction processing activities to ensure timely and accurate completion of all assigned financial transactions, including vendor invoices, new vendor setups, and inquiry resolution.
Monitor workflow and processing deadlines, adjusting priorities and resources as necessary to maintain service levels for the profit center/department.
Review and validate transaction accuracy, ensuring compliance with internal controls, accounting standards, and corporate policies.
Resolve complex or escalated processing issues, conduct research, troubleshooting discrepancies, and coordinate with internal stakeholders to ensure resolution.
Maintain and update financial systems and transaction records, ensuring data integrity and proper documentation for audits and reporting.
Collaborate with vendors, internal departments, and finance partners to support accurate transaction processing and address inquiries.
Identify process improvement opportunities, recommending enhancements to efficiency, accuracy, and controls within the transaction workflow.
Prepare routine and ad hoc reports related to transaction volume, accuracy metrics, and operational performance.
Ensure adherence to compliance requirements, including company policies, government regulations, and accounting standards.
Support month-end and year-end closing activities by ensuring transactions are processed within required timelines.
